The real benefit of Microsoft 365 Copilot Cowork is how it fits into everyday business operations. We work with companies that need useful outcomes from technology, not just another platform to learn.
For example, Cowork can help a sales team prepare follow-up communication and account summaries after client conversations. It can help an operations team create recurring status reports, organize project files, and distribute updates through Teams or email. It can help leadership prepare polished internal communications and gather information for planning discussions.
It can also be valuable for more involved work. If your team is responding to a proposal request, building internal documentation, or preparing a multi-part report, Cowork can help walk through the requirements, organize information, and support the creation of aligned response materials. Microsoft states that Cowork can perform deep research that synthesizes information from multiple sources into comprehensive reports, which makes it especially useful when your team needs more than a quick summary. Source: Microsoft Learn.
That kind of support can help reduce missed details, shorten turnaround times, and make complex work easier to manage.
